Deep set eyes are sunken into the sockets. Their characteristics are the natural shadow in the crease and protruding brow bone. To see if you have deep set eyes, place your finger over your eye from brow to cheekbone. If your eye stays open, then you have deep set eyes. With deep set eyes we want them to be more noticeable, since they're sunken in and shadowed.
-Apply concealer on the eye lids up to the crease and under the eyes to brighten up your eyes.
-Apply a light shimmery color all over you lid stopping right below the brow bone.
-Drag the light color to the inner corners to brighten up the eye some more.
-Apply a medium shade on the brow bone using a soft fluffy brush. This will help to recede the protruding brow bone.
*You can skip the next step if you want. You can do it if you want a more dramatic look.
-Apply a dark shade to the outer corners only.
-Apply a very thin layer along the lash line, but slightly thicker at the outer corner.
-Go to town with the mascara. False eyelashes are also a good idea. Dramatic lashes bring the eyes out.
